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
An Overview of Metal Polishing - Frequently, metal finishing is essential for aesthetics and clean-room applications. It's among the most popular practices because of its utility in increasing the natural beauty of the items, as an example, automobile parts, cookware or motor bike parts. What's more, lots of clean-rooms will want a burnished finish in an effort to limit the penetrability of the material which could cause debris to build up and contaminate. A good demonstration of this practice would be in vacuum chambers. You'll discover lots of ways to polish metal, and let us take a review of a few of the techniques required. Metals may be polished utilising chemicals, electromechanically, using purpose built buffing machines, and also by hand. A particular buffing paste or compound is commonly applied, which may consist of a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its reasonably high viscosity is commonly one of the most time intensive. However, things built from non-ferrous metals are generally more responsive to finishing, as these require the least amount of treatments.
Whenever a greater processing quality is not needed, swifter pad speeds can be used. A lower pad speed is used whenever a high standard mirror finish is called for. Finishing buffs smothered in compound will be significantly affected by specific pressure on the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face can be elevated to a chosen level, but implementing in excess of the optimum measure of pressure not simply lowers the quality level of treatment, but additionally degrades efficiency, can lead to wear on the product, and in addition an evident overheating of the work-pieces, due to friction. When you are working on thinner items, it will be raised heat (and a relating bendability of the material) which can cause items to bend, twist or distort. Generally, it takes an expert technician to take into account every one of these fundamentals to equally prevent damage to the metal part and to operate adequately. To appreciably improve the quality of the resultant finish, the polishing action has to be done with less aggression and not as much force in order to ultimately produce a surface area with no scores or fine lines left behind by the finishing process, thereby 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
